How to prepare for a job interview at Job Search Place Limited
✨Know Your Menu Inside Out
Make sure you’re familiar with the menu items, including ingredients and potential allergens. This will not only help you answer questions confidently but also show your passion for providing exceptional service.
✨Showcase Your Guest Experience Skills
Prepare examples of how you've elevated guest experiences in previous roles. Whether it’s through food and wine pairing or handling difficult situations, having specific stories ready will impress your interviewers.
✨Teamwork is Key
Since this role involves contributing to team objectives, be ready to discuss how you’ve worked effectively in a team before. Highlight your communication skills and how you support your colleagues to achieve common goals.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ask insightful questions about the company culture, training opportunities, and career progression.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you determine if it’s the right fit for you.
